Tuition  Arrangements

We work directly with your insurance carrier to ensure your coverage. Mental Health Parity laws require insurance policies to treat mental health issues in the same manner as physical issues. We will provide you with all of the information you require for your peace of mind in knowing that treatment at Tapestry is fully accessible. We are in-network with Aetna, Cigna, Beech Street, Crescent, and Accordia/Wells Fargo. We are now in-network with Blue Cross/Blue Shield of NC for Standard and PPO*, and are also working with financing agencies to assist those without adequate health insurance. Obviously, the length of stay will play a large part in determining cost. The length of the residential treatment program is a minimum of six weeks to six months. After twenty days the resident will decide, with the help of her therapist, how much longer beyond the six weeks her stay needs to be.

Space permitting, potential applicants may request a single room, instead of a double. If the resident so chooses a single room, and if there is space available, the resident will be charged for the additional cost of the single room.

A two week notice is required prior to the end of the following months in order to receive a prorated refund, should you decide to leave prior to the end of the month that is paid for. It is the policy of Tapestry that the first six weeks of treatment is non-refundable should the resident decide to leave the program early, or if she receives an Administrative Discharge due to non-compliance. Non-compliance with treatment includes, but is not limited to: refusal of recommended medical treatment, threatening behaviors toward staff or residents, intoxication, or continued non-compliance with protocols. These behaviors will result in Administrative Discharge and forfeiture of remaining balance of payment.

*If your BCBS plan doesn't offer residential benefits, we are licensed as a Partial Hospitalization Program and we can file your claim. All you would need to cover is a small room and board fee.

North Carolina residents: The Mental Health Parity Act of 2008 mandates that all private insurance companies cover Anorexia and Bulimia with the same consideration as any other covered medical condition (NCGS ยง 58-3 --220, (c) (8) & (9)). This entitles you to be covered for inpatient Eating Disorder Treatment. Please contact us for more information.

Payment Options

 

Payment can be made with Visa, MasterCard or Certified Check. Payment plans available to those who qualify.

 

What your tuition covers

 

The monthly cost of the program includes room and board, meals, activities, therapy,

and all outings.

 

Other Expenses

 

The monthly cost of Tapestry's resident program does not include doctor's fees, nor does it cover the cost of medications. These items may be claimed on the residents insurance, if applicable.
